Find your pathway.

Level 2 - equivalent to 5 GCSE's Food and Beverage Team Member | Production Chef
Level 3 - equivalent to 2 A Levels Hospitality Supervisor | Senior Production Chef | Data Analyst | Multi-channel Marketing
Level 4 - equivalent to first year under grad degree Hospitality Manager (F&B) | Hospitality Manager (Kitchen) | Associate Project Manager
Level 5- equivalent to a Foundation Degree Operational Management | Learning & Development | Consultant Coaching Professional
Level 6 - equivalent to Bachelors Degree Project Manager
Level 7 - equivalent to Masters Degree People Professional | Senior Leader

Why it pays to be an apprentice.

Being an apprentice comes with all the perks of being part of the team. That means a proper contract of employment, paid holiday, and sick pay. You’ll also earn a wage throughout your apprenticeship – just like every other employee.

Level 2 Food and Beverage Team Member

Are you passionate about creating unforgettable guest experiences? This apprenticeship is your gateway to a rewarding career in the vibrant world of hospitality!

What you'll learn

You'll learn the essentials of hospitality, from delivering great customer service to working as part of a busy team. Along the way, you'll build confidence, develop your communications skills, and understand how to create memorable guest experiences.

Level 3 Hospitality Supervisor

Are you ready to take the lead and make a real impact in your pub or hospitality venue? This apprenticeship is perfect for those who are already leading teams or supporting management—and want to take their skills to the next level.

What you'll learn

You'll learn to motivate and inspire your team to deliver their best every day, confidently run shifts, and keep operations running smoothly. You'll also support management with the day-to-day running of the business, gaining valuable leadership experience.

Level 2 Production Chef

Whether you're new to the kitchen or looking to sharpen your skills, this apprenticeship is perfect for team members who thrive in fast-paced environments and want to grow their culinary knowledge!

What you'll learn

You'll learn how to work as a united team in a busy, time-pressured kitchen environment. You'll be able to follow centrally developed recipes and menus to produce high-volume, quality pub dishes.

Level 3 Senior Chef

Are you stepping into a leadership role in the kitchen or looking to sharpen your skills as a Head Chef? This apprenticeship is ideal for those who supervise kitchen teams, support Head Chefs, or have recently been promoted and want to grow their leadership abilities.

What you'll learn

You'll learn how to independently run shifts and keep the kitchen operating smoothly. You'll motivate your team in a fast-paced, high-energy kitchen.

Level 4 Hospitality Manager

Are you a General Manager, Deputy Manager, Assistant Manager, or Head Chef ready to take your leadership to the next level? This advanced apprenticeship is designed to help you master the art of hospitality management—enhancing your financial know-how, leadership behaviours, and strategic thinking.

What you'll learn

You'll gain a deeper understanding of financial management, as well as stronger leadership and people management skills. You'll have the confidence to lead change and drive performance.

Level 5 Operations Manager

Are you ready to take charge of teams, projects, and performance? This apprenticeship is ideal for those managing departments or operations—whether you're in the private, public, or third sector. If you're accountable for delivering results and aligning your team with your organisation’s strategy, this programme is for you.

What you'll learn

You'll create and deliver operational plans that drive success and manage projects and resources efficiently. You'll also lead and develop high-performing teams, manage change with confidence, oversee budgets and financials and coach, mentor, and grow talent.
